Curling Surname Meaning

From Where Does The Surname Originate? meaning and history

Perh. a corruption form of Carling (q.v.), through the pron. Cārling.

Surnames of the United Kingdom (1912) by Henry Harrison

From the Old Norse, Karl, Kerling; from the German, Kerling; a personal name.$

British Family Names: Their Origin and Meaning (1903) by Henry Barber

The Curlings of Faversham bear an old Thanet name; we find a William Curlyng in that locality in 1513 (H.). A century ago there was a Mr. John Curling of Ham, who bought the Betshanger estate (H.).

Homes of Family Names in Great Britain (1890) by Henry Brougham Guppy

Curling Last Name Facts

Where Does The Last Name Curling Come From? nationality or country of origin

The surname Curling is carried by more people in The United States than any other country/territory. It can be found in the variant forms:. Click here for other possible spellings of this surname.

How Common Is The Last Name Curling? popularity and diffusion

Curling is the 225,704th most common surname on a global scale, held by approximately 1 in 4,048,637 people. The last name Curling is primarily found in The Americas, where 51 percent of Curling are found; 34 percent are found in Northern Europe and 33 percent are found in British Isles. Curling is also the 1,874,099th most commonly held given name in the world, held by 31 people.

This surname is most prevalent in The United States, where it is borne by 640 people, or 1 in 566,342. In The United States it is most prevalent in: Virginia, where 36 percent are found, Florida, where 9 percent are found and Georgia, where 5 percent are found. Beside The United States it is found in 29 countries. It also occurs in England, where 32 percent are found and The Bahamas, where 13 percent are found.

Curling Family Population Trend historical fluctuation

The prevalency of Curling has changed through the years. In The United States the number of people bearing the Curling surname grew 471 percent between 1880 and 2014; in England it grew 125 percent between 1881 and 2014; in Scotland it grew 317 percent between 1881 and 2014; in Wales it grew 700 percent between 1881 and 2014 and in Ireland it fell 85 percent between 1901 and 2014.
